Methodology: How We Ranked the Best Solar Companies in Holt
EcoWatch's solar experts analyzed each solar company in Holt based on criteria such as its reputation in the industry, customer reviews, services, warranty coverage and financing. Using this solar methodology, we used the data we collected to rate and rank each company and narrow down our picks for the best solar companies in Holt
Below are some the criteria we examined specifically for Michigan solar companies
- Brand reputation and certifications (20%): We take each company's Better Business Bureau (BBB) score into consideration, as well as how long the installer has been in business (at least 5 years is required, 10 preferred) and what type of solar certifications it holds.
- Customer reviews (20%): Trust is a top priority at EcoWatch, so we take customer experience under close consideration. We scour different review sites and customer testimonials when ranking our top solar companies, checking sites such as Trustpilot and Google Reviews. We also consider any potential complaints or lawsuits filed against these companies and award or remove points accordingly.
- Warranty (20%): A company earns a perfect score in this category if it offers 25-year warranties that cover performance, product and workmanship. The industry standard that we measure companies against is 25-year product and performance warranties, along with a 10-year workmanship warranty. We also look closely into the track record of the post-installation support each company provides in terms of honoring its contracts
- Solar services (10%): All of the companies we review install solar panels, but we award companies higher points if they offer additional services for customers, like battery installation, energy-efficiency audits, and EV chargers.
- Pricing and financing (10%): It's hard to get exact quotes for solar projects, but we use marketplace research to determine how each company prices its equipment and installation services. Additionally, companies that offer more help for panel financing — like in-house loans, leases, or PPAs — score higher than those that don't.
- Availability (10%): The bigger the service area, the higher the company will score.
- Transparency and accessibility (5%): Solar installers that offer free consultations and easy contact methods score higher in this category.
- Environmental, social and corporate governance factors (5%): A company earns a perfect score in this category if it offers public data disclosure, addresses end-of-life (EOL) products or processes, and demonstrates a commitment to uplifting the communities that it serves.
The Cost and Benefits of Solar in Holt
The cost of installing solar panels has dropped immensely over the past few years, but it’s still a substantial investment for most homeowners.The cost and possible savings vary depending on a few key factors such as:
- Choice of solar panels: The kind of solar panels you buy will affect your total cost. High-efficiency monocrystalline panels are more expensive upfront but can also lead to more savings over the lifetime of your system. If you don’t need to maximize efficiency, you can opt for a higher number of more affordable panels.

- Whether or not your roof gets a lot of direct sunlight: This, along with the configuration of your roof, affects affect how much power your solar panels can make.
- How much power your household needs: If your family needs to use a lot of energy, you'll benefit more from installing solar panels.
There are several great benefits of solar even with the initial cost of installation. It can help the Earth and your finances. In addition, it can increase the value of your home, giving you even more benefits if you decide to sell your home later.

What are the best and worst things about solar power?
The biggest advantages of solar power are that it can decrease or, for some, completely erase your electricity bills, raise your home’s value and reduce your carbon footprint. The greatest disadvantages are that solar panels can be costly to install, you may not save a lot if you don’t use a lot of electricity and whether you can install solar panels depends on your roof configuration.
How long does it take for solar to pay for itself?
Solar panels typically pay for themselves in about 13.8 years, but your solar payback period will vary depending on your utility costs. The higher your typical energy bill, the quicker your solar panel system will recoup your installation costs.
How long do solar panels last?
On average, solar panels can last about 25 to 30 years. Some even last up to 50 years, but efficiency goes down by about 0.8% each year. You can choose to replace them sooner if you want to maintain a higher amount of energy production.
